If a installer inadvertently connected a line to two controllers, the controllers can end up fighting for control causing line noise and unexpected operations.
To mitigate this, we look for device type responses and will inform you when multiple controllers are found on a line. This will help speed up time debugging the unexpected operations.
Note: This notification is limited to those faults where the Positive and Negative terminals of one controller are connected to the Positive and Negative terminals of the second. If the polarity is crossed the fault may not be detected or may be detected as an overload or short circuit.
